| Parameter | Specification | Unit |
|---|---|---|
| Product Series | Solar Panel Double Glass (Mono PERC/HJT Bifacial) | - |
| Power Range | 400W - 700W | W |
| Module Efficiency | 20.5% - 22.5% | % |
| Cell Type | 182mm/210mm Half-Cut Monocrystalline | - |
| Front Glass | 2.0mm Tempered Glass, AR Coated | mm |
| Back Glass | 2.0mm Tempered Glass | mm |
| Dimensions (L x W x H) | 2278 x 1134 x 30 / 2382 x 1303 x 33 | mm |
| Weight | 28.5 - 33.5 | kg |
| Maximum System Voltage | 1500V DC | V |
| Temperature Coefficient (Pmax) | -0.34% / °C | /°C |
| NOCT | 45 ± 2 | °C |
| Operating Temperature | -40 to +85 | °C |
| Wind Load / Snow Load | 2400 Pa / 5400 Pa | Pa |
| Junction Box | IP68 Rated, 3 Diodes | - |
| Cable | 4.0mm², Length 1400mm (+/-50mm) | mm² |
| Certifications | IEC 61215, IEC 61730, UL 61730, CE, TUV | - |
| Warranty | 12 Years Product, 30 Years Linear Power | Years |

Opting for solar panel double glass provides distinct advantages over conventional modules. The dual glass layers offer unparalleled mechanical strength, reducing the likelihood of microcracks from transportation, installation, or thermal cycling—issues that plague backsheet-based panels. This translates to lower degradation rates, with first-year output loss under 2% and annual degradation below 0.55% thereafter.
Superior thermal performance minimizes hotspot risks, extending inverter lifespan and system uptime. Bifacial energy gain, combined with low temperature coefficients, ensures higher yields in hot climates, outperforming competitors by up to 15% in real-world conditions. Environmentally, the recyclable glass components align with circular economy principles, appealing to ESG-focused buyers.
Cost savings accrue from reduced BOS (Balance of System) expenses due to higher power density and fewer panels needed per MW. Long warranties reflect confidence in longevity, minimizing LCOE (Levelized Cost of Energy) for projects spanning decades. Q: What makes solar panel double glass more durable than single glass panels?
A: The dual tempered glass encapsulation protects cells from moisture, UV, and mechanical stress, preventing PID, delamination, and backsheet yellowing for extended lifespan.
